Travellers describe Don Tomas Viñedo cabañas as a peaceful vineyard escape with clean, comfortable cabins, beautiful views, friendly staff, and convenient on-site options like a restaurant, wine bars, pool, and activities, all set along a bumpy dirt access road.
Read moreWas this helpful?
What guests think
Travellers describe Don Tomas Viñedo cabañas as a peaceful vineyard escape with clean, comfortable cabins, beautiful views, friendly staff, and convenient on-site options like a restaurant, wine bars, pool, and activities, all set along a bumpy dirt access road.
Common trade-offs include cabins without TVs or fridges, some open bathroom layouts that reduce privacy, and occasional issues with hot water, heating, Wi‑Fi, or brief power outages. Dining and facilities are praised, but hours can be limited in the off-season, service may be slow at times, and the pool or certain venues are sometimes closed. Expect a serene, rustic stay focused on scenery, wine, and relaxation rather than in-room amenities.

Free self parking is available onsite, with limited spaces. No reservation is required.
Cooked-to-order breakfasts are available daily from 9:00 AM to noon for a fee, approximately USD 10 to 20 per person.
Pets are allowed with a fee of USD 15.0 per pet, per night. Service animals are exempt from fees.
Check-in time is at 3:00 PM and check-out time is at 12:00 PM. Early or late check-in/check-out may be available upon request, and guests should contact the property at least 48 hours before arrival to make arrangements.
The property offers limited wheelchair accessibility, including step-free entrances and wheelchair-accessible facilities in public areas. However, specific details about room accessibility are not provided.
Located in Valle de Guadalupe, the property is within a 10-minute drive of Liceaga Winery and Vinas de Garza. It is approximately 2.6 miles from El Pinar de 3 Mujeres Winery and 3 miles from Winery Vena Cava. The nearest major airport is Tijuana Intl. Airport, about 72.7 miles away.
Yes, there is a seasonal outdoor pool available from June 18 to October 30, operational from 8:00 AM to 8:00 PM.
Children 8 years old or younger can stay for free when occupying the parent or guardian's room, using existing bedding.
